Absolutely amazing food and service.
You must get the Fougasse (so so good!) And the spinach papparadelle with venison (not gamey tasting because it's from a farm, not wild), with rosemary, cocoa, and pears, was absolutely fantastic. The buttermilk panna Cotta was also perfection, but the persimmon compote was a bit overcooked, but still delish with the rosemary short bread crumbled on top.
Great ambiance and lighting, not too loud inside, and all of the staff seems to genuinely care that you have an amazing meal.

I can't believe I've found the authentic 'tortel de patate' (or frico di patate) in New York! Feeling back home. We also had spectacular pappardelle and canederli (my grandma used to cook them). The food we tried is mostly Northern Italian, which is quite unusual to find in NY, but the restaurant also serves Southern France cousine. We'll definitely go there again to try the French side.
The ambiance is fantastic, and the service simply superb. I'd definitely recommend it, especially for special occasions.
